>> I'm not sure it is aligned or make sense in terms of OpenStack. The separation between flavors and images was done by design In OpenStack so that you decouple between image and the required resources. I agree it would be nice to show only the flavors that can be used but this should be decoupled from the image (i.e., if you have max 200GB free mem on all hosts don't show flavors with mem > 200MB). 
>> 
>> Note that if we add such link it will need to be maintained through out flavor life cycle (create, delete, etc..) . Also this will require someone who add an image (or someone who define a flavor) to go through ALL images/flavors to validate for these matches.

>> Hi Kenneth, Alex. 
>> 
>> one the features planned for the Cloud Portal is to, when deploying a VM, only show to the users the flavours that has enough capacity to host the specific image. 
>> 
>> https://jira.fiware.org/browse/CLD-299 <https://jira.fiware.org/browse/CLD-299> 
>> 
>> In order to support that, all images should include a metadata field with the info about the flavour they need. I don’t know if it make sense to really support this feature because I’m aware the work load including this field in every images would suppose.
